RO3104A SAW Resonator 303.825 MHz Equivalent & Substitute Parts

Part Overview

The RO3104A is a 303.825 MHz Surface Acoustic Wave (SAW) resonator manufactured by Murata Electronics, designed for surface mount applications in frequency control circuits. This component operates across the industrial temperature range of -40°C to 85°C with 1 MOhms impedance and 0.032ppm frequency stability. The part is currently classified as obsolete, making identification of functionally equivalent alternatives essential for ongoing system support, design updates, and procurement continuity.

Key Parameters

Parameter Value
Manufacturer Part Number RO3104A
Manufacturer Murata Electronics
Type SAW Resonator
Frequency 303.825 MHz
Frequency Stability 0.032ppm
Frequency Tolerance ±75kHz
Impedance 1 MOhms
Operating Temperature Range -40°C to 85°C
Mounting Type Surface Mount
Package / Case 4-SMD, No Lead
Size / Dimension 0.197" L x 0.138" W (5.00mm x 4.60mm)
Height 0.063" (1.60mm)
Moisture Sensitivity Level (MSL) 1 (Unlimited)
Product Status Obsolete

Substitute Part Grouping Explanation

Substitution of the RO3104A is determined by the following critical parameters that must align across candidate parts:

Mandatory Matching Parameters:

  • Frequency: 303.825 MHz (exact match required for circuit resonance)
  • Operating Temperature Range: -40°C to 85°C (minimum required coverage)
  • Mounting Type: Surface Mount (PCB assembly compatibility)
  • Type: SAW Resonator (functional category)

Compatible Variation Parameters:

  • Package / Case: 4-SMD or 8-SMD configurations are acceptable for surface mount assembly, provided PCB footprint design accommodates the dimensional differences
  • Size / Dimension: Variations within surface mount envelope are permissible if layout allows
  • Height: Minor variations acceptable within assembly clearance constraints
  • Frequency Stability and Impedance: Specifications provided for the substitute must meet or exceed the original performance requirements

The ASR303.825E-T from Abracon LLC meets all mandatory matching parameters and represents a direct functional equivalent for the obsolete RO3104A.

Engineering Selection Recommendations

The ASR303.825E-T is the recommended substitute for the obsolete RO3104A based on the following engineering criteria:

Functional Equivalence: Both components operate at the identical frequency of 303.825 MHz across the same temperature range (-40°C to 85°C), ensuring circuit performance compatibility.

Product Status: The ASR303.825E-T maintains active production status with Abracon LLC, providing long-term availability and supply chain stability compared to the obsolete RO3104A.

Regulatory Compliance: The ASR303.825E-T is ROHS3 compliant, meeting current environmental and regulatory requirements for electronic component manufacturing and use.

Physical Compatibility: While the ASR303.825E-T uses an 8-SMD package versus the 4-SMD package of the RO3104A, both are surface mount configurations with comparable footprint dimensions (5.00mm x 5.00mm versus 5.00mm x 4.60mm). PCB layout modification may be required to accommodate the slightly larger package width.

Moisture Sensitivity: Both components share MSL 1 (Unlimited) classification, indicating identical moisture handling and storage requirements.

Frequently Asked Questions (FAQ)

Q: Can the ASR303.825E-T be used as a direct drop-in replacement for the RO3104A?

A: The ASR303.825E-T is functionally equivalent at the circuit level due to matching frequency and operating temperature specifications. However, the package footprint differs (8-SMD versus 4-SMD), requiring PCB layout verification. The ASR303.825E-T is slightly larger in width (5.00mm x 5.00mm versus 5.00mm x 4.60mm), so physical space constraints must be evaluated before implementation.

Q: What are the critical parameters that determine substitution compatibility?

A: Substitution compatibility is determined by: frequency (303.825 MHz exact match), operating temperature range (-40°C to 85°C minimum), mounting type (surface mount), and component type (SAW resonator). These parameters ensure the substitute functions identically within the circuit design.

Q: Why is the ASR303.825E-T recommended over other potential alternatives?

A: The ASR303.825E-T matches all mandatory parameters of the RO3104A and maintains active production status, ensuring availability and supply chain continuity. It also meets current ROHS3 compliance standards.

Q: Are there any package considerations when switching from RO3104A to ASR303.825E-T?

A: Yes. The ASR303.825E-T uses an 8-SMD package compared to the 4-SMD package of the RO3104A. The dimensional difference (5.00mm x 5.00mm versus 5.00mm x 4.60mm) requires PCB footprint redesign. Height difference is minimal (0.059" versus 0.063"), presenting no assembly clearance concerns.

Q: What is the moisture sensitivity classification for both components?

A: Both the RO3104A and ASR303.825E-T are classified as MSL 1 (Unlimited), indicating they require no special moisture control during storage or handling.
